About the Job

Hydrosat is a space and data analytics company building a new Earth observation constellation and software to unlock the power of thermal infrared imagery. Our mission is to capture and deliver high spatio-temporal resolution thermal infrared data, currently not available from other sources, to provide insights that benefit the environment, enhance food and water security, and serve other critical applications. Our downstream applications team in Luxembourg combines best-in-class remote sensing, machine learning, and cutting-edge fusion approaches to thermal imagery to deliver innovative and scalable solutions to the agri-food industry.

What you’ll do

As an Agricultural Scientist, you will be an integral part of a dynamic team of scientists and engineers focused on developing innovative commercial products for farm irrigation management, crop stress detection, and water productivity accounting. Your responsibilities will include collaborating on the development of algorithms to provide actionable insights based on remote sensing data.

Responsibilities

  • Utilize field data and remote sensing platforms to develop evidence-based models for water consumption and demand in field crops.
  • Design and enhance commercial algorithms to detect soil moisture and water stress in farm crops using remote sensing data, optimizing farm-level irrigation management.
  • Address challenges in scaling algorithms to diverse climatic conditions, soil types, and crop species.
  • Coordinate, analyze, and provide expert advice on farm field experiments to validate algorithms under real-world conditions.
